An artificial lake is impounded by an earth dam with a square-edged orifice 12 inches by 12 inches for drawdown. The elevation of the surface of the lake is 928.75, and the invert of the orifice is 905.25. When the orifice is opened, what discharge in cfs flows through into the stream below the dam?
